Our inspiration piece is this darling wall pocket from Tracy's Trinkets and Treasures.
I love pocket containers used at door decor.
Our front door doesn't have much space for any door decor.
We love our front door but there is only about 24 inches between the top of the door and the shelf.
A full and gorgeous wreath is always out of the question. Most pockets are too long to begin with and the addition of flowers is then out of the question.
There were two elements essential to this challenge - the pocket container and the hydrangeas.
Hobby Lobby had some gorgeous silk hydrangeas. The bunch was a little pricey and not on sale but I pulled up the 40% coupon on my phone.
They also had some wall pockets that were cute but they would not have worked for my door.
The thrift store had one exactly like the inspiration picture except it was white.
Again, it was too big for my door.
I had a wall basket in the garage.
I wired it to another wreath to give it a little more presence.
A darling watering can was in the spring section at Hobby Lobby.
It brought the right amount of drama and contrast to the white hydrangeas.
A nest pick was added to the display.
I found the nest when I went looking for berries. There is a fruit section. At my store it's next to the fairy garden stuff.
